大斜度抽稠泵在水平井中的应用 被引量:4

Application of high angle deviated heavy oil pump in horizontal well

摘要 方法 针对常规泵开采水平井泵效低的问题,通过对固定凡尔的改造,开发研制了适合于水平井开采特点的大斜度抽稠泵。目的加深抽稠泵在水平井中的下入深度,以增加沉没度,提高泵效。结果该泵结构简单,效果明显,与常规泵相比,加深泵挂100 m以上,泵效可提高30%。结论大斜度泵技术提高了水平井的泵效,延长了生产周期,最大限度地改善了水平井的开采效果。 Method To the low efficiency of conventional pump in conventional wells, high angle deviated heavy oil pump, which caters to the recovery characteristics of horizontal wells, is developed through revising stationed valve. Purpose To deepen the entrance depth of pump in horizontal well so as to increase submerge degree and improve pump efficiency. Result This kind of pump features simple structure and obvious effect, which can deepen the reach over 100m and achieve pump efficiency 30% higher in comparison with the conventional ones. Conclusion High angle deviated pump will not only improve pump efficiency of horizontal well, but also elongate production cycle and maximize the development effect of horizontal wells.
